  2. mutant entry in Start: ms-resource:AppName/Text

    Hi Watson,

    Thank you for posting your concern on Microsoft Answer Community.

    We would suggest you to follow the below step and let us know if that helps you.

    Check for the mutant file "ms-resource:AppName/Text".
    and delete it from the below location.

    • C:\Users\"username"\AppData\Roaming\Microsoft\Windows\Start Menu\Programs
    • C:\ProgramData\Microsoft\Windows\Start Menu\Programs

    Hope it helps.

  3. EVGA GTX 2xx series Reinbursement Service

    XFX started it and Evga is doing the same. Evga is starting its own reinbursement program for those who bought the Evga 2xx series when they first came out. All you have to do is follow a few steps.

    • Must be a new purchase from an authorized EVGA reseller. Step-ups do not qualify.
    • You have 14 days to register and upload a qualified invoice to claim your EVGA Bucks.
    • Only customers who purhased the EVGA GTX 280 or GTX 260 at the full Manufactured Suggested Reatil Price (MSRP) will qualify for the Reimbursement Program.
    • If between June 16th and July 7th you purchased an:
    • EVGA GTX 260 you will receive $75.00 in EVGA Bucks* or $60.00 Cash Back
    • EVGA GTX 280 you will receive $150.00 in EVGA Bucks* or $125.00 Cash Back
    The only thing this doesn't cover is the Step-up program. I'm fine with that because I got the price cut anyway. I just hope to get the card by this weekend if not early next week. I have a itch to bench. *Rockout :rockout:
